Transaction 98784046d84a70f6efab2f7797a8950cfb431d3c29b17fe2b3f667d3a664cacd
1 Input
1 Output
-
98784046d84a70f6efab2f7797a8950cfb431d3c29b17fe2b3f667d3a664cacd:0
- value
- 689934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70bc684e1783df05b75d243b1a26616fa7c1156d OP_EQUAL
- address
- 3By7Jon1PYWaAJX55sAteFzg5iASutq9kb